Background
The protein encoded by this gene is part of a large protein complex that is necessary for autophagy, the major process by which intracellular components are targeted to lysosomes for degradation. Defects in this gene are a cause of susceptibility to inflammatory bowel disease type 10 (IBD10) . Several trans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found for this gene.[provided by RefSeq, Jun 2010]

Subcellular Location
Cytoplasm . Preautophagosomal structure membrane ; Peripheral membrane protein . Endosome membrane ; Peripheral membrane protein . Lysosome membrane ; Peripheral membrane protein . Recruited to omegasomes membranes by WIPI2 (By similarity) . Omegasomes are endoplasmic reticulum connected strutures at the origin of preautophagosomal structures (By similarity) . Localized to preautophagosomal structure (PAS) where it is involved in the membrane targeting of ATG5 (By similarity) . Localizes also to discrete punctae along the ciliary axoneme (By similarity) . Upon activation of non-canonical autophagy, recruited to single-membrane endolysosomal compartments (PubMed:29317426) . .
